/**
* SECTION:WebKitUserContentManager
* @short_description: Manages user-defined content which affects web pages.
* @title: WebKitUserContentManager
*
* Using a #WebKitUserContentManager user CSS style sheets can be set to
* be injected in the web pages loaded by a #WebKitWebView, by
* webkit_user_content_manager_add_style_sheet().
*
* To use a #WebKitUserContentManager, it must be created using
* webkit_user_content_manager_new(), and then passed to
* webkit_web_view_new_with_user_content_manager(). User style
* sheets can be created with webkit_user_style_sheet_new().
*
* User style sheets can be added and removed at any time, but
* they will affect the web pages loaded afterwards.
*
* Since: 2.6
*/

/**
* webkit_user_content_manager_register_script_message_handler:
* @manager: A #WebKitUserContentManager
* @name: Name of the script message channel
*
* Registers a new user script message handler. After it is registered,
* scripts can use `window.webkit.messageHandlers.<name>.postMessage(value)`
* to send messages. Those messages are received by connecting handlers
* to the #WebKitUserContentManager::script-message-received signal. The
* handler name is used as the detail of the signal. To avoid race
* conditions between registering the handler name, and starting to
* receive the signals, it is recommended to connect to the signal
* *before* registering the handler name:
*
* <informalexample><programlisting>
* WebKitWebView *view = webkit_web_view_new ();
* WebKitUserContentManager *manager = webkit_web_view_get_user_content_manager ();
* g_signal_connect (manager, "script-message-received::foobar",
* G_CALLBACK (handle_script_message), NULL);
* webkit_user_content_manager_register_script_message_handler (manager, "foobar");
* </programlisting></informalexample>
*
* Registering a script message handler will fail if the requested
* name has been already registered before.
*
* Returns: %TRUE if message handler was registered successfully, or %FALSE otherwise.
*
* Since: 2.8
*/
gboolean webkit_user_content_manager_register_script_message_handler(WebKitUserContentManager* manager, const char* name)
{
g_return_val_if_fail(WEBKIT_IS_USER_CONTENT_MANAGER(manager), FALSE);
g_return_val_if_fail(name, FALSE);
Ref<WebScriptMessageHandler> handler =
WebScriptMessageHandler::create(std::make_unique<ScriptMessageClientGtk>(manager, name), String::fromUTF8(name), API::UserContentWorld::normalWorld());
return manager->priv->userContentController->addUserScriptMessageHandler(handler.get());
}
/**
* webkit_user_content_manager_unregister_script_message_handler:
* @manager: A #WebKitUserContentManager
* @name: Name of the script message channel
*
* Unregisters a previously registered message handler.
*
* Note that this does *not* disconnect handlers for the
* #WebKitUserContentManager::script-message-received signal,
* they will be kept connected, but the signal will not be emitted
* unless the handler name is registered again.
*
* See also webkit_user_content_manager_register_script_message_handler()
*
* Since: 2.8
*/
void webkit_user_content_manager_unregister_script_message_handler(WebKitUserContentManager* manager, const char* name)
{
g_return_if_fail(WEBKIT_IS_USER_CONTENT_MANAGER(manager));
g_return_if_fail(name);
manager->priv->userContentController->removeUserMessageHandlerForName(String::fromUTF8(name), API::UserContentWorld::normalWorld());
}
